Indications for Use
The U&U Sterilization indicator tapes and strips are designed to demonstrate that the unit or load has been exposed to a sterilization process and to distinguish between processed and unprocessed units or loads. After steam sterilization, the chemical indicator lines will show a visual color change from off yellow to Dark brown/Black. Use the U&U Sterilization indicator tapes and strips in steam sterilization processes described below. 1. 121°C, 30 minutes; Gravity Steam 2. 132°C, 4 minutes; Dynamic Air Removal Steam 3. 135°C, 3 minutes; Dynamic Air Removal Steam
Device Story
U&U Sterilization Indicator Tape and Strip are chemical indicators used to verify steam sterilization exposure. The device consists of crepe paper printed with chemical indicator ink. During steam sterilization, the ink undergoes a visual color change from off-yellow to dark brown/black, confirming exposure to sterilization conditions. The tape is used to secure packs, while the strip is placed inside packs to confirm steam penetration. Used in clinical settings by healthcare personnel. The output is a visual color change observed by the operator, which confirms that the item has undergone the sterilization process, aiding in the differentiation between processed and unprocessed medical supplies.
Clinical Evidence
Bench testing only. Performance validation included steam sterilization efficacy, biocompatibility, storage conditions, and shelf-life testing. All testing followed FDA guidance for chemical indicators and AAMI/ISO 11140-1 standards. Results met all predetermined acceptance criteria.
Technological Characteristics
Crepe paper substrate printed with chemical indicator ink. Dimensions: Tape (12mm, 18mm, 24mm, 48mm x 55m); Strip (15mm x 200mm). Operates via chemical reaction to steam heat/moisture. Complies with AAMI/ISO 11140-1. Storage: dry (<50% RH), 15-30°C, protected from light.

Regulatory Classification
Identification
Biological sterilization process indicator: A device intended for use by a health care provider to accompany products being sterilized through a sterilization procedure and to monitor adequacy of sterilization. The device consists of a known number of microorganisms, of known resistance to the mode of sterilization, in or on a carrier and enclosed in a protective package. Subsequent growth or failure of the microorganisms to grow under suitable conditions indicates the adequacy of sterilization. Physical/chemical sterilization process indicator: A device intended for use by a health care provider to accompany products being sterilized through a sterilization procedure and to monitor one or more parameters of the sterilization process. The adequacy of the sterilization conditions as measured by these parameters is indicated by a visible change in the device.

#### 4. Device Description:
The U&U Sterilization Indicator Tape is designed for use with steam sterilization as a method of securing packs and identifying processed from unprocessed items.
The U&U Sterilization Indicator Strip is a paper strip printed with a chemical indicator ink that turns from yellow to dark brown/black when exposed to the steam sterilization process. It is designed to indicate whether steam has penetrated to the point of placement of the strip, An internal chemical indicator should be used inside each pack to be sterilized.

## 7. Non-Clinical Testing:
Validation of the U&U Sterilization Indicator Tape and Strip included performance testing in steam sterilizer, biocompatibility, storage condition, shelf life. All results, from testing meet the predetermined acceptance criteria.
All testing followed the FDA Guidance document for Industry and FDA Staff entitled, "Premarket Notification [5 10(k)] Submissions for Chemical Indicators,". And AAMI.ISO 11140-1: Sterilization of health care products — Chemical indicators Part 1: General requirements
### 8. Conclusion:
Based on the nonclinical tests performed the subject device is as safe, as effective and performs at least as well as the legally marketed predicate device, K932129 3m Autoclave Tapes and K801057 3m Steam Sterilization Indicator (21 CFR 880.2800 (b), Product code JOJ)
